ON 'CHANGE.

RISE. IN BONDS. SALE OF 4 PER CENTS AT PAR. MARKET GENERALLY rfRMER. Interest centred in Government securities a* the morning call on the Auckland Stock Exchange to-day. A r»'se of £l.in 4 percent 1943-46 bonds ,brought the price up to par, while 52-55 stock sold jt an advance of 10/. . After these two sales there were no further sellers on the market and all issues had a strong inquiry from buyers.' . In the banking section Xew Zealn:iiis continued their firming trend, closing between £1 IS/9 and £1 19/3, but E., S. and A.'s looked slightly easier between £5 and £5 7/6. South British Insurances were also lower, with buyers at £2 3/3 and sellers asking 1/3 more. Australian industrials were firm, offers for British Tobacco rising to £2 9/ and for Jlount Lyells. to £1 6/6. Quotations for Mount Morgans advanced sharply to buyers 11/6 and sellers 12/3. The outstanding feature am> ig local industrials was a further improvement in Kaiapoi Woollens," which were quoted from 11/6 to 12/8. Wilsons Cements had a better inquiry at 15/9. Steady at Noon. There were few notable changes at the noon call. Buyers for Bank of Xew Zealand advanced a penny to 3S/10, while those for South British dropped back to 43/. Pukemiios bad fresh business at 16/6, with a later market 16/3 to . 16/9. There was a better tone in Ans : tralian industrials. Sellers of British Tobaccos raised their reserves to 50/ for the ordinaries and to 33/3 for the preferences. Weakness in Xc\r Zealand'miscellaneous issues was confirmed in a sale of- Milne and Choyco preferences, which at 21/6, were 9d down. At the'.wool 'sales-to-day 10,120 bale 3 ' f n,i 959 ° were sold, as well as 688 privately. Strong competition came .from thr- Continent and Yorkshire, with good support from Japan and the local mills. ' The market ruled in sellers', favour, with a strong'demand for. skirtings, which were 1 from.par to 5 per cent higher. Greasy Merino made 23% d per lb. D CUSTOMS ASSESSMENTS.
